If the element that is extracted from the external document contains
internal references, these links would be relative to the wrong start
location, namely the one defined in that document. Therefore, define
our own copy of /guide/@self (pointing to the location of the target
document), and rebase the tree onto it.
This fixes the intra-document links in appendices/todo-list/.

While we use empty fragments ("#") elsewhere for navigation within the
document (because they don't cause reloading of the page), we use an
empty href ("") for the chapter because it is meant to be copied as an
external link.

Use alert-info, alert-warning, and alert-danger for note, important,
and warning, respectively. This is also the scheme used in the wiki:
https://wiki.gentoo.org/wiki/Gentoo_Wiki:Guidelines#Block-level_layout_elements
Yellow background for important and red for warning also agrees with
the colours formerly used with GuideXML:
https://web.archive.org/web/20150314192204/http://www.gentoo.org/doc/en/xml-guide.xml#doc_chap2_sect3
